"The force be with you": ATP in gut mechanosensory transduction.
Nucleotides such as ATP and UTP are everywhere. They play a key role in transducing mechanosensory signals via P2Y receptors in the large intestine or colon, leading to secretion of the sensory mediator 5-HT, and act as autocrine, paracrine, or neurocrine mediators in neural reflexes regulating chloride secretion.
